FAQ

How should I choose the right length of coat?
Consider what you wear most often and how you move. Mid-thigh coats work well with denim and everyday looks, while knee-length and longer styles pair better with tailoring and dresses. If you commute on foot or by bike, check the vent and hem for ease of movement.
What coat styles work best for very cold weather?
For colder conditions, focus on down coats, parkas and shearling options. These usually offer more insulation and coverage, especially when combined with a high collar or hood. Look for styles with secure closures and enough room for layering a knit underneath.
How do I style a long coat without overwhelming my frame?
Choose a long coat with defined shoulders or a subtle waist to keep the line clean. Wearing slimmer or straight-leg trousers and a streamlined boot helps balance volume. If you’re between sizes, going slightly more fitted through the shoulders often keeps the proportion sharper.
Which coat fabrics are most practical for daily wear?
Structured wool blends and technical fabrics tend to handle regular wear best. Wool-blend coats keep their drape and pair easily with both denim and tailoring, while technical shells and parkas handle rain or wind. Leather and shearling read more directional and work well as statement outerwear in rotation.
How can I tell if a coat will layer comfortably over knits?
Check the shoulders, armhole and sleeve width, as these areas dictate layering ease. If a coat already looks close-cut over a light top, it may feel restrictive over heavier knits. Product measurements and fit notes can help you decide whether to stay true to size or size up for winter sweaters.
